Cosa si intende per finale statico pubblico in Java?
Cosa si intende per finale statico pubblico in Java?

Video: Cosa si intende per finale statico pubblico in Java?

Video: Cosa si intende per finale statico pubblico in Java?
Video: JAVA: FROM ZERO TO HERO IN 59 MINUTI [1] #java 2024, Aprile
Anonim

UN finale statica pubblica variabile è una costante di tempo di compilazione, ma a finale pubblica è solo un finale variabile, ovvero non è possibile riassegnare il valore ad essa ma non è una costante di tempo di compilazione. Questo può sembrare sconcertante, ma la differenza effettiva consente al compilatore di trattare queste due variabili.

Inoltre è stato chiesto, qual è il metodo finale statico in Java?

Metodi statici possono essere sovrascritti, ma non possono essere sovrascritti per essere non statico , Invece metodi finali non può essere sovrascritto. UN metodo statico è un metodo che viene invocato tramite una classe, piuttosto che un oggetto specifico di quella classe. Finale impedirà il metodo dall'essere nascosto dalle sottoclassi.

cosa significa statico in Java? Risposta. Il statico La parola chiave indica che è possibile accedere a una variabile membro, o metodo, senza richiedere un'istanza della classe a cui appartiene. In parole povere, è si intende che puoi chiamare un metodo, anche se non hai mai creato l'oggetto a cui appartiene!

Allo stesso modo, potresti chiedere, qual è la differenza tra final e static final in Java?

Chiave Differenze tra statico e Finale in Java D'altra parte, finale la parola chiave è applicabile ai metodi e alle variabili della classe. Statico variabile può essere inizializzata in qualsiasi momento mentre, a finale variabile deve essere inizializzata al momento della dichiarazione.

Cosa significa public static double?

Invece di statica pubblica void, che indica il metodo di evitamento, vediamo doppia statica pubblica , quale si intende che il valore restituito da questo metodo è a Doppio . Il codice che appare dopo un'istruzione return, o in qualsiasi altro punto in cui non può mai essere eseguito, è chiamato codice morto.

Consigliato: